Sprig + Fern Thorndon

Sprig + Fern Thorndon is unique. It’s blessed to be both a neighbourhood pub sandwiched between Tinakori Road’s wonderful heritage buildings - close to native bush and the Botanical Gardens, and, a city pub a hop up from the CBD.

Matching the surroundings is the equally unique owner, beer doyen Colin Mallon.

Q. What excites you about coming to work each day?

A. I love that the tavern is nestled in the community of Thorndon and that’s it’s also on the fringe of the city, where we get to meet incredible people from all walks of life that pop into the pub for a pint and a chat. We’re dog friendly and encourage customers to enjoy the pub vibe with their furry friends!”

Q. Describe the Sprig + Fern Thorndon experience.

A. The Tavern is relaxed and enhanced with art works from local and national artists and artisans. We’ve created a really cool upstairs space for people to hang out in too. We share a courtyard with our neighbours Goods Bakery and Café that’s perfect for a lazy beer in the sunshine.

Q. What’s your current fave beer on tap?

A. My favourite beer is the Nectaron® Pale Ale, hands down. It’s bold, but not too big. Juicy, flavoursome and moreish.

Q. What events have you planned for Sprig + Fern Thorndon?

A. Summer in Welly is amazing and vibrant. We’re excited to welcome people into the Tavern – new visitors and our regulars. Call in there’s live music every Friday from 7pm and a weekly charity quiz on Tuesday’s from 7pm.
